Cop who fatally shot Daunte Wright ‘accidentally’ fired gun instead of Taser, police chief says; mayor calls for cop’s dismissal

The cop who killed a Black man in a Minneapolis suburb Sunday accidentally fired her gun instead of her Taser, police said Monday. The town’s Black mayor called for the officer’s immediate firing as protests broke out for a second night in a row.

Brooklyn Center Police Chief Tim Gannon said Officer Kimberly Potter shot Daunte Wright, 20, after Wright was allegedly pulled over for expired registration tags and tried to flee once police discovered there was a warrant for his arrest.

“It is my belief that the officer had the intention to deploy their Taser but instead shot Mr. Wright with a single bullet,” Gannon said at a tense news conference after a night of protests.

“This appears to me, from what I’ve viewed, and the officer’s reaction and distress afterward that this was an accidental discharge that resulted in a tragic death of Mr. Wright,” Gannon said, calling it “far too early” to comment on possible criminal charges.

Potter, 48, is a 26-year veteran of the department, and was first licensed as a police officer in Minnesota in 1995 at age 22, according to state records.

Police body cam video made public Monday shows Potter approaching the car and drawing her weapon at point-blank range.

“I’ll tase you! I’ll tase you! Taser! Taser! Taser!” she shouts before firing at Wright as a fellow officer tried to take him into custody shortly before 2 p.m. on Sunday.

“S--t, I just shot him,” she stammered after Wright managed to drive away before crashing a few blocks later. He was pronounced dead at the scene.

Wright was with a female friend when he was shot. His mother, Katie Wright, said she got a call from her son as the deadly encounter unfolded and that he gave a different reason for the stop.

“He said they pulled him over because he had air fresheners hanging from his rearview mirror,” she said.

At Monday’s news conference, Gannon said he decided to release a portion of the body cam video in the interest of transparency. He left while Mayor Mike Elliott was taking questions.

Elliott, who is Black, called Wright’s death “heartbreaking and unfathomable.”

“Let me be clear, we will get to the bottom of this. We will do all that is within our power to make sure justice is done for Daunte Wright,” Elliott said.

The mayor said he supports Potter’s removal from the force.

“My position is we cannot afford to make mistakes that lead to the loss of life,” Elliott said. “I do fully support releasing the officer of her duties.”

Noting the fatal shooting took place as former Minneapolis cop Derek Chauvin stands trial for the May 25 death of unarmed Black man George Floyd, Elliott said, “Our hearts are aching right now. We are in pain right now, and we recognize that this couldn’t have happened at a worse time.”

For a second night, crowds gathered outside Brooklyn Center’s police headquarters, ignoring a curfew. The protesters were “launching bottles, fireworks, bricks and other projectiles at public safety officials,” according to a tweet from Operation Safety Net, a local effort to ensure safety of the public during the Chauvin trial.

“They are also trying to shine lasers into officers’ and troopers’ eyes,” the tweet stated.

Reporters at the scene said law enforcement fired tear gas and stun grenades at the demonstrators.

Gannon, who later returned to the news conference, declined to join the mayor in calling for the officer’s termination, saying she has a right to “due process.”

“She has the right to be heard. She has the right to give her statement. She has the right to tell what she felt, what she thought. Not what I thought, not what I saw, but what she thought,” Gannon said, calling her “a very senior officer.”

Following the press conference, Elliott was handed oversight of his city’s police department, the Star Tribune reported. The Brooklyn Center City Council also voted to relieve City Manager Curt Boganey of his duties Monday.

The police shooting, which happened about 12 miles from the spot where Floyd died in police custody, sparked immediate unrest that spread to nearby Minneapolis. Minneapolis Mayor Jacob Frey declared a state of emergency Monday as President Biden called for a “full-blown investigation” and said his prayers were with Wright’s family.

Grieving mom Katie Wright urged calm, saying she didn’t want anyone else to get hurt.

“All I want is my baby home,” she told reporters. .

After Sunday night’s demonstrations, Minnesota Gov. Tim Walz instituted another dusk-to-dawn curfew Monday as law enforcement agencies and the Minnesota National Guard turned out in force around the metropolitan area.
